2

Если я вызываю bash-скрипт с sudo , например:

sudo bash script.sh

Нужно ли мне использовать sudo внутри скрипта в таких случаях:

sudo apt-get update

2 ответа2

4

Нет. Команда будет запущена с привилегиями root, и все команды, запускаемые сценарием, наследуют привилегии.

-1

нет, вызывая sudo, вы запускаете процесс в режиме ядра, что означает, что у вас есть доступ ко всему, вам больше не нужно использовать специальные разрешения в различных областях вашего кода / скрипта.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.